Blinded by corruption: Systemic failures cripple Madhya Pradesh healthcare
40 people blinded in a botched eye camp underline corruption and rot across the states hospitals.
![]()
Rasheed Kasim of Ekalwara village cannot see.
In order to correct an uncertain vision, he underwent a cataract operation at a camp in Barwani district, Madhya Pradesh, last month and lost the little sight he had. I have two daughters to marry off, Kasim wailed. What will I do now?
Kasim is one of 40-odd people, most of them over 60, who have suffered complete loss of vision after being operated on at the camp. 27 of the victims are now being treated at two of Indores hospitals- Maharaja Yashwant Rao Hospital and Sri Aurobindo Institute of Medical Science. Doctors there however say these patients will likely never recover their sight.
